Collecting Fingerprints

The first step in creating a family fingerprint tattoo is to collect the fingerprints of your loved ones. This can be done using an inkpad and paper or a digital fingerprint scanner. It’s important to ensure that the fingerprints are clear and distinct, as this will make the tattoo design more accurate and visually appealing.

Choosing the Right Artist

Once you have the fingerprints, the next crucial step is to find a skilled and experienced tattoo artist who specializes in fingerprint tattoos. Look for artists who have a portfolio showcasing their expertise in this particular style.

Don’t be afraid to ask questions about their process, techniques, and the types of ink they use. A good tattoo artist will be happy to answer your queries and guide you through the process. It’s essential to choose an artist you trust and feel comfortable with, as they will be responsible for permanently etching the fingerprints of your loved ones onto your skin.

Aftercare and Maintenance

After getting your family fingerprint tattoo, proper aftercare is crucial for ensuring its longevity and vibrant appearance. Your tattoo artist will provide you with specific instructions on how to care for your new ink, but generally, you should keep the area clean, moisturized, and protected from direct sunlight.

It’s also important to avoid activities that could cause excessive sweating or friction on the tattooed area until it has fully healed. With proper care and maintenance, your family fingerprint tattoo can be a lifelong reminder of the love and connection you share with your loved ones.
